The contests ranged from building a model helicopter to solving a crime using forensic evidence to recreating an object relying solely on a partner\u2019s description of it.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cWith today\u2019s renewed emphasis on quality education for all students, the Science Olympiad is a great opportunity for students to challenge themselves and each other while enjoying the camaraderie of team competitions, just like athletes do,\u201d says Brendan Herlihy, director of the Connecticut Science Olympiad.<\/p>\n<p>Started by a group of classroom teachers in 1984, the Science Olympiad now involves more than 6,200 teams in 50 states. In addition to the high-school competition, middle-school students compete in a separate division.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cPreparing for the competition takes a lot of time, commitment, and passion,\u201d said Scott Tinti, a South Windsor coach. \u201cThese kids should get just as much recognition as any athlete or actor.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>A team from The Hopkins School in New Haven won the Gold Medal.
